Summary

The Project Engineer is responsible for planning, developing, coordinating, and managing engineering activities for multiple construction projects. This role provides technical expertise and project oversight, ensuring that all administrative and engineering aspects align with project goals. Working closely with internal teams and external partners, the Project Engineer plays a critical role in optimizing processes, ensuring regulatory compliance, and maintaining alignment between project plans and on-site execution. This position supports multiple concurrent projects while gradually taking on leadership responsibilities, with the potential for career advancement into a management role.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

  • Generate work plans, project schedules, submittal data, CAD drawings, etc.
  • Track project quantities and generate project billing. Assist field personnel, Project Superintendents, Foreman, and Crews to coordinate work effectively and resolve problems.
  • Participate in and support up to 10 concurrent projects.
  • Provide regular updates to clients on project status, timelines, and key developments.
  • Develop, implement, and optimize processes to improve efficiency and productivity.
  • Work closely with field employees to ensure alignment between project plans and on-site execution.
  • Assist in budgeting, scheduling, and resource allocation.
  • Ensure compliance with industry regulations, company policies, and safety standards.
  • Coordinate material procurement, supplier relationships, and quality control efforts.
  • Analyze data and generate reports to support informed decision-making.
  • Gradually take on more leadership responsibilities with the potential to transition into a management role.
